WASHINGTON — Samuel Adams just unveiled its strongest beer ever, measuring at 30% alcohol by volume.

The Boston-based brewer announced details about its 2025 version of Samuel Adams Utopia, the strongest beer it offers. This year's version of the barrel-aged extreme beer has reached new heights, with its highest alcohol by volume percentage ever. It is so strong, it's illegal in 15 states.

Jim Koch, founder and brewer of Samuel Adams, said its been the company's longtime goal to reach 30% ABV. Utopias first launched in 2001 and there have been 14 versions of the specialty craft beer. Those typically ranged around the 24% to 28% ABV.
